A young man from Washington State, struggling to find direction, visits his estranged father in a small Yukon town of 300 people, 80 miles inside the Arctic Circle. He's shocked by his father's traditional Gwich'in way of life, which includes hunting caribou, fishing, and surviving in the harsh Arctic environment. Despite their vastly different interests and approaches, the two Stans form an unlikely bond.
